Hi, thank you for the update. We could not duplicate the issue with our source, what are the DVD titles you got the issue? Please list some that could be found easily.Originally posted by captnvideo View PostYes the process "died" after 2% on some DVD Titles. I just now figured out why. The Subtitles box was checked where the title did not contain any subtitles. If I selected "none", then the Rip to MKV worked perfectly.
Also, we still need your log files to help check the issue. Normally, if a subtitle doesn't contain any subtitles, DVDFab shall automatically set to None for subtitle.
